I find the similarities to Zelda are ridiculous in Darksiders.
-You get a horse
-Levels are based around dungeons
-Each dungeon has it's own treasure
-Each dungeon is built around the item you get in said dungeon
-Each dungeon has a map and compass (Hoardseeker)
-The story starts with finding mystical items shattered across the world
-You have a floating companion to accompany you
-You can assign 3 items to the d-pad (C buttons on N64)
-Zelda has hearts and MP, Darksiders has skulls and Wrath
-When in dialogue, nouns and anything of importance is highlighted in a certain color
-Abyssal Chain works exactly like Hookshot
-Crossblade works exactly like Boomerang
-Lock on system is identical, even down to the widescreen way it goes when you lock on (bottom frames cut a little)
Now while there are still a ton more similarities, Darksiders does do some other things differently than Zelda though. It's just that I felt like I was playing a Zelda game most of the time.
